Faith and major mental illness Stories, meditations, and essays
Book - 2025
"How does the process of coping with major mental illness influence the spiritual life? And, also, the reverse: How does faith influence a mental health condition? In this work the author discusses a major mental illness--her own--and delves into whether recovery is possible from a personal perspective. As a person who was devastated by schizophrenia, post-traumatic stress disorder, and clinical depression, the author takes a look at religious practices like prayer, Scripture reading, and the church life. She shares her account of contributing factors in building a healthier day-to-day existence for someone who is afflicted with significant psychological and social challenges." --from back cover.
